Непрофессиональное введение в JAVASCRIPT

       

VOODOO'S INTRODUCTION TO JAVASCRIPT © 1996, 1997 by Stefan Koch


Часть 9: Слои I

Что такое слои?

Слои - одно замечательное новое свойство Netscape Navigator 4.0. Оно позволяет устанавливать абсолютную позицию объектов типа изображений. Помимо этого Вы можете перемещать объекты по вашей HTML-странице. Вы также можете скрыть объекты.

Слоями можно легко управляться с помощью JavaScript. Я надеюсь, что Вы будете в восторге от тех возможностей, которые дает применение слоев, как и я.

В настоящее время Вы можете использовать слои только с Netscape 4.0 Navigator 4.0!

Как обычно я не буду описывать все детали различных тегов. Существует хороший документ, описывающий все элементы слоев в Netscape Navigator 4.0 по адресу http://home.netscape.com/comprod/products/communicator/index.html

- по этому нет никакой потребности переписывать его.

Чем конкретно являются слои? Объяснить это очень просто: Вы берете несколько листов бумаги. На одно листке Вы пишете текст. На другом Вы выводите изображение. На третьем листке помимо изображения пишите некоторый текст и так далее. Теперь, поместите эти листы на стол. Предположим, каждая бумага - слой. В этом аспекте слой - некоторый контейнер. Он может содержать объекты - то есть в нашем случае текст и изображения.

Теперь возьмите бумагу с изображением. Двигайте ее по столу. Внимательно смотрите за изображением при движений бумаги. Если Вы перемещаете бумагу в право, изображение будет следовать вместе с ней! Что мы узнаем благодаря этому очаровательному опыту? Слои, которые могут содержать несколько различных объектов - подобно изображениям, формам, тексту и т.д. - могут быть помещены в вашу HTML-страницу и могут перемещаться в ее пределах. Если Вы перемещаете слой, все объекты, содержащиеся в этом слое будут следовать за его движением.

Слои могут накладываться друг на друга подобно бумаге на столе. Каждый слой может иметь прозрачные части. Сделайте отверстие в одном из листов бумаг. Теперь поместите эту бумагу поверх другой бумаги. Отверстие это 'прозрачная часть' первой бумаги - содержание нижней бумаги будет просвечивать через верхнюю.



Содержание раздела